Introduction to Heathrow Airport Overview of Heathrow Airport Heathrow Airport, located just 14 miles west of Central London, is one of the busiest airports in
Introduction to Heathrow Airport Overview of Heathrow Airport Heathrow Airport, located just 14 miles west of Central London, is one of the busiest airports in